The Sonos One, in both variations, is great.  If your budget can stretch, and your space can accept it, a stereo pair is even better, although in some situations can be overkill. For instance, in a kitchen, a single speaker is often great, since there’s little opportunity for serious listening in a “sweet spot” since you’re moving around. You could say the same thing about other areas….if people are moving around, a “mono” speaker is a better solution, although several mono speakers might help, depending on the size.

Again, budget, but I really do like the sound of the Sonos Five, too.
